Wyndham Council have decided to approve an additional 70 pokies in the Point Cook hotel taking the number of pokies in Wyndham, Western Australia to 663. The decision is quite a turnaround from the refusal they issued last year in which they cited the detrimental effects of gambling on the population.

However the U-turn is a result of sticking to state issued recommendations that the number of pokie machines should be capped at 10 machines per adult in a selected area. This guideline would mean that Wyndham would be allowed 952 pokies in the area, so the 663 they have at the moment are comfortably within the correct number to be socially responsible.
